IP查询
查询
你查询的IP:[118.66.225.226] 地理位置:中国
最新查询
117.22.122.128
210.72.123.212
123.196.32.159
122.102.67.207
117.112.77.158
121.40.198.147
167.139.13.3
117.121.172.88
218.168.214.86
118.66.225.226
125.213.142.199
118.132.188.194
59.191.240.174
121.224.229.79
202.153.48.184
122.192.90.246
218.64.32.44
124.42.237.139
119.18.208.215
59.151.154.139
218.56.244.48
219.224.81.105
203.90.188.176
116.69.212.243
119.59.128.112
202.127.208.232
124.254.16.81
123.137.98.178
60.232.238.110
202.38.150.177
125.213.143.208